
As we all know, MCR have a new album coming out called 'The Black Parade.' It's set to release October 24th, but they will debut the first single, "Welcome to the Black Parade" at the VMA pre-show on Thursday night.
Way discusses the album with Billboard.com explaining that 'The Black Parade' is a concept album in which he embodies a person known as "The Patient" through which he is channeling the songs. He goes on to tell MTV.com that this is themain explaination for the change in his hair color. Way wanted "to look like this guy, the Patient, who may have gone through chemotherapy," so that "that energy into my vocal performances."
The band itself also has a new alter ego, The Black Parade. Gerard wants to make it perfectly clear though, that they are still My Chemical Romance. "There was a certain point where it was so dark for us that it felt like we needed to become much more than brothers and we also needed to become a new band," Way explains. "We really did it this time and became a different band. But make no mistake, we are My Chemical Romance still."
